2nd Corinthians Preaching Verse-by-Verse

2nd Corinthians Preaching Verse-by-Verse by D. A. Waite, published by Old Paths Publications, Incorporated on July 17, 2019, offers a detailed examination of the biblical text. This edition spans 332 pages and is presented in English. The book is part of a series focused on verse-by-verse preaching from various New Testament books, aiming to elucidate the meanings of the verses while providing practical applications for both Christians and non-Christians.
Readers will find an exploration of the Apostle Paul’s life and mission, particularly his relationship with the church in Corinth. The text delves into the context of Paul’s second letter to the Corinthians, addressing past issues and encouraging the congregation in their faith. With a focus on biblical commentary and interpretation, this work engages with themes relevant to religion and biblical studies, making it a resource for those interested in deeper understanding of the New Testament.

The Beginning. This book is the seventeenth in a series of verse-by-verse preaching from various New Testament
books of the Bible. It is an attempt to bring to the minds of the readers two things: (1) the meaning of the words in the verses, and (2) some practical applications of those words to the lives of both genuine Christians and non-Christians. Paul is the apostle of Jesus Christ by God’s will. Before this, he imprisoned and agreed to the killing of Christians. The Lord Jesus Christ met him as he was going to Damascus to imprison Christians. On his way there, the Lord Jesus Christ saved him and called him to be an apostle. I believe Paul, not Mathias, was chosen by the Lord Jesus Christ to take the place of Judas Iscariot who betrayed the Saviour. Timothy was with Paul when he wrote 2 Corinthians and he was right there in the church of Corinth with all the genuine Christians in Achaia or northern Greece. This was Paul’s second letter to them. In his first letter, he excoriated them because one of the men had committed incest with his father’s wife. Paul is trying to encourage them in the things of the Lord Jesus Christ.
